RAPID CITY, S.D. – South Dakota is introducing a new driver’s license and identification card design featuring updated security technology and a refreshed appearance.
State officials say the redesigned cards are intended to provide stronger protection against fraud and identity theft while making information easier for both cardholders and law enforcement to read.
The new credentials include advanced printing techniques and embedded security features designed to make the cards more difficult to counterfeit.
Driver License Exam Stations across South Dakota will begin issuing the updated licenses and ID cards throughout September as they transition to the new system. The exact rollout date will vary by location.
Officials stress that residents do not need to take any immediate action. Current licenses and identification cards will remain valid until their expiration dates. The new design will be issued during renewals or when applying for a new credential.
